In 1999, the series theme was the impact of the “Information Revolution" on public policy and society. Capacity audiences were able to hear and question participants such as Netscape founder Marc Andreessen; Washington Post political correspondent David Broder; noted psychologist and writer Dr. Joyce Brothers; Assistant Secretary of Commerce for Telecommunications & Information Larry Irving; and former White House press secretary Mike McCurry.
